, traditionally known in English by its Latin name of Nursia, is a town and comune in the in southeastern , . Unlike many ancient towns, it is located in a wide plain abutting the Monti Sibillini, a subrange of the Apennines with some of its highest peaks, near the Sordo River, a small stream that eventually flows into the Nera.
